  • The Faculty of Humanities & Social Sciences prides itself on the quality and effectiveness of its teaching. Staff in the Faculty are highly qualified in their chosen fields and are committed to assisting students to achieve their educational goals within a teaching and learning environment that is interactive, engaging, innovative and supportive.

    In recognition of teaching excellence and innovation at undergraduate and postgraduate levels, the Executive Dean of the Faculty of Humanities & Social Sciences awards annually a number of prizes. These are: the Executive Dean's Prize for Excellence in Teaching, and the Faculty of Humanities & Social Sciences Prize for Excellence in Teaching.
